addons.mozilla.org (AMO) is the foundation of the Firefox add-ons ecosystem. It’s a showcase for developers to publish and grow their extensions, and a place of discovery for millions of users who customize Firefox to make it their own. Behind the scenes are the DevHub which enables developers to manage their extensions. To manage the ecosystem there are a series of Reviewer tools and automated moderation systems. As a Senior Software Engineer - Operations, you’ll bring a passion for crafting resilient systems that accelerate our review and operations team to provide a first-class experience for Add-on developers. You’ll work closely with engineers, reviewers, developer relations, and Add-ons leadership to turn ideas into polished features, modernize the platform and its architecture, and see your work reach millions of people around the world.
